The Ginninderra electorate is one of the three electorates for the Australian Capital Territory Legislative Assembly. It has five seats, and is the smallest of the electorates, containing the area of the town centre of Belconnen, as well as the suburb of Nicholls, which was transferred from Molonglo after the 1998 election. It also includes the village of Hall. Its south-western boundary is the Molonglo River and a small part of the Murrumbidgee River. For other uses, see Canberra (disambiguation). ... Current Members

Name Party First elected
Wayne Berry ALP 1989
Vicki Dunne Liberal 2001
Mary Porter ALP 2004
Jon Stanhope ALP 1998
Bill Stefaniak Liberal 1989-1992, 1994
